Output e40f93bb7998a780218a12b285c3524b75c1de6492154f32fc89153b154e6343:1

value
1093785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0813a248de61c9e3649190e7d2b82749ed915869 OP_EQUAL
address
32RirGTibopwCq29S4J8SSsApvnnW6vgiY
transaction
e40f93bb7998a780218a12b285c3524b75c1de6492154f32fc89153b154e6343
spent
true